The OM Fiber Marker achieves superb beam quality by minimizing the condensation diameter to less than 20um. And with a divergence angle that is ¼ of the semiconductor pumping source laser, the OM achieves consistent precision. This exceptional accuracy can be run at a marking speed of up to 10,000mm/s.
Because the Fiber OM has a high turnover ratio between electricity and laser usage, you’ll save on your usage and power bill. Up to the machine’s lifetime of 100,000 hours, the OM will keep your run costs as low. As well as having a minimal operating cost, the OM laser lens is completely maintenance free


To ensure the best possible outcome, the EM comes with a focusing system. You can manually adjust either before or during the operation to fine tune your project to your liking.
With an installation of a rotary table for multiple axis, you’ll be able to work on cambered surfaces.
